As Corona 19 (COVID-19) has been prolonged, it has become a daily routine to wear a mask when going out. Breathing difficulties caused by mask use and bad breath caused by wearing masks for a long period of time cause additional difficulties.

마스크는 폴리프로필렌으로 구성되어 있으며, 정전 효과를 이용하여 바이러스 차단을 유도한다. 마스크는 일상생활에서 사용 후 잘 보관하면 재사용이 가능하다. 하지만 세탁시 정전 효과 감소로 인해 마스크가 본래의 기능을 상실하므로 마스크의 재사용을 위한 세탁과 같은 수단은 현실적으로 불가능하다. 현재 탈취제를 포함하는 마스크에서 발생하는 냄새를 제거하기 위한 다양한 수단이 개발되고 있으나, 일시적인 냄새 제거를 위한 수단에 불과하고, 본질적인 냄새 유발 원인에 대한 대책이라고 보기는 어렵다. 또한, 대량 발생하고 있는 마스크 폐기물의 감소를 위해 마스크의 필터 기능이 유지되는 기간 동안, 마스크를 가능한 오래 사용할 수 있는 수단이 요구된다.The mask is made of polypropylene and uses an electrostatic effect to induce virus blocking. Masks can be reused if stored well after use in daily life. However, since the mask loses its original function due to the reduction of the electrostatic effect during washing, it is practically impossible to use a means such as washing for reuse of the mask. Currently, various means for removing odor generated from a mask containing a deodorant are being developed, but it is only a means for temporarily removing odor, and it is difficult to see it as a countermeasure against the essential cause of odor. In addition, a means for using the mask for as long as possible is required during a period in which the filter function of the mask is maintained in order to reduce mask waste, which is generated in large quantities.

입 냄새는 위나 폐의 문제를 통해 발생할 수도 있지만, 다양한 연구에서 구강미생물이 주요 입 냄새의 원인으로 밝혀지고 있다. 혀나 치아, 잇몸에 사는 미생물 가운데 일부가 먹이(음식물 찌꺼기나 죽은 세포)를 대사하는 과정에서 달걀 썩는 냄새가 나는 황화합물 같은 휘발성 물질을 내놓기 때문이다. 혀에 백태가 많이 끼는 사람일수록 입 냄새가 날 확률이 높다. Bad breath can be caused by problems in the stomach or lungs, but various studies have identified oral microbes as the main cause of bad breath. This is because some of the microorganisms living on the tongue, teeth, and gums release volatile substances such as sulfur compounds that smell like rotten eggs in the process of metabolizing food (food debris or dead cells). People who have a lot of white plaque on their tongue are more likely to have bad breath.

혐기성 박테리아인 솔로박테리움 무레이(Solobacterium moorei)는 입 냄새를 유발하는 주요 미생물로 알려져 있다. 입 냄새가 있는 사람 13명의 구강미생물 메타게놈 분석 결과 13명 모두에게서 이 박테리아가 존재했으나, 입 냄새가 없는 사람 8명에서 상기 박테리아가 없는 결과를 통해 솔로박테리움 무레이를 제거하고자 하는 시도가 다양하게 이루어지고 있다. Solobacterium moorei, an anaerobic bacterium, is known as a major microorganism causing bad breath. As a result of oral microbiome metagenome analysis of 13 people with bad breath, this bacterium was present in all 13 people, but the bacteria were not present in 8 people without bad breath. 수용성 점착제는 점착성 강화 모노머 60~80 중량부, 물 5~30 중량부, 가교화 모노머 2~25 중량부, 응집력 강화 모노머 2~15 중량부, 및 이소시아네이트계 경화제 0.5~3 중량부를 포함한다. The water-soluble adhesive includes 60 to 80 parts by weight of an adhesion enhancing monomer, 5 to 30 parts by weight of water, 2 to 25 parts by weight of a crosslinking monomer, 2 to 15 parts by weight of a cohesion enhancing monomer, and 0.5 to 3 parts by weight of an isocyanate-based curing agent.

점착성 강화 모노머는 부틸아크릴레이트, 데실아크릴레이트, 이소프로필아크릴레이트, 2-에틸헥실아크릴레이트 중 적어도 한가지 이상, 응집력 강화 모노머는 메틸메타크릴레이트, 페틸메타크릴레이트 중 적어도 한가지 이상, 가교화 모노머는 히드록시에틸메타크릴레이트, 및 이소시아네이트계 경화제는 이소프론디이소시아네이트, 헥사메틸렌디이소시아네이트, 톨리렌디이소시아네이트 중 적어도 한 가지 이상을 사용할 수 있다. The adhesion enhancing monomer is at least one of butyl acrylate, decyl acrylate, isopropyl acrylate, and 2-ethylhexyl acrylate, the cohesion enhancing monomer is at least one of methyl methacrylate and phenyl methacrylate, and the crosslinking monomer is As the hydroxyethyl methacrylate and isocyanate-based curing agent, at least one of isophorone diisocyanate, hexamethylene diisocyanate, and tolylene diisocyanate may be used.

본 발명에서 국화꽃 추출물은 해당 분야에서 사용하는 모든 용매 추출법을 사용할 수 있고, 바람직하게는 에탄올 추출물인 것이나, 이에 제한되는 것은 아니다.In the present invention, the chrysanthemum flower extract may use any solvent extraction method used in the field, preferably an ethanol extract, but is not limited thereto.

본 발명의 국화꽃 추출물은 솔로박테리움 무레이(Solobacterium moorei)에 항균 효과를 나타낼 수 있는 용량이라면 통상의 기술자가 용이하게 선택할 수 있고, 바람직하게는 수용성 점착제의 중량 대비 10% 포함되는 것일 수 있으나, 이에 제한되는 것은 아니다. 다만, 국화꽃 추출물이 10 중량%를 초과하여 포함되는 경우 점착 성능의 저하 등으로 인하여 부착이 용이하지 않을 수 있다. The chrysanthemum flower extract of the present invention can be easily selected by a person skilled in the art as long as it is in a capacity capable of exhibiting an antibacterial effect on Solobacterium moorei, and may be preferably included in 10% of the weight of the water-soluble adhesive. , but is not limited thereto. However, when the chrysanthemum flower extract is included in an amount exceeding 10% by weight, adhesion may not be easy due to a decrease in adhesive performance.

<실시예 1> 국화꽃 추출물의 항균효과<Example 1> Antibacterial effect of chrysanthemum flower extract

건조된 국화꽃 5 g에 95%(v/v) 에탄올 50 mL에 22℃에서 4시간 동안 침지시키고, 잔사를 제거하였다. 획득한 에탄올 추출물은 여과지를 사용하여 여과하였으며, 건조 및 동결건조 후에 보관하였다. 실험 전 증류수에 희석하여 필요한 농도로 조절하여 사용하였다. 5 g of dried chrysanthemum flowers were immersed in 50 mL of 95% (v/v) ethanol at 22° C. for 4 hours, and the residue was removed. The obtained ethanol extract was filtered using filter paper, and stored after drying and lyophilization. Before the experiment, it was diluted in distilled water and used after adjusting to the required concentration.

솔로박테리움 무레이(Solobacterium moorei)은 한국생명공학연구원 생물자원센터로부터 KCTC 15084 균주를 분양받아 실험에 사용하였다. EG 배지를 사용하였고, EG agar plate에서 37℃ Х 24시간 배양 후 single colony를 취하여 EG 액체배지에 접종 후 37℃ shaking incubator에서 18시간 배양 시킨 후 사용하였다. (균수 109 cfu/ml) For Solobacterium moorei, the KCTC 15084 strain was distributed from the Biological Resource Center of the Korea Research Institute of Bioscience and Biotechnology and used in the experiment. EG medium was used, and after culturing at 37 ° C for 24 hours on an EG agar plate, a single colony was inoculated into EG liquid medium and cultured in a 37 ° C shaking incubator for 18 hours before use. (Bacterial count 10 9 cfu/ml)

국화꽃 추출물 0, 1, 10 또는 100 mg/mL과 양성 대조균인 테트라사이클린 (5 ㎍/mL) 그리고 각각의 균주를 well 에 넣어준 후 shaking incubator에서 37℃, 20시간 배양 후 흡광도 600에서 측정하여 측정값을 저해활성으로 환산하여 계산하였다.After adding 0, 1, 10 or 100 mg/mL of chrysanthemum flower extract, tetracycline (5 μg/mL) as a positive control, and each strain into a well, incubate at 37℃ in a shaking incubator for 20 hours, measure the absorbance at 600 The measured value was converted into inhibitory activity and calculated.

결과적으로, 국화꽃 추출물은 100 mg/mL에서 통계적으로 유의한 수준의 솔로박테리움 무레이 균에 대한 억제 활성을 나타내었다(표 1).As a result, the chrysanthemum flower extract exhibited a statistically significant level of inhibitory activity against Solobacterium muray at 100 mg/mL (Table 1).

S. Moorei 억제 활성(%)S. Moorei inhibitory activity (%) 국화꽃 추출물 0 mg/mLChrysanthemum flower extract 0 mg/mL 0 ± 00 ± 0 국화꽃 추출물 1 mg/mLChrysanthemum flower extract 1 mg/mL 3.5 ± 3.43.5 ± 3.4 국화꽃 추출물 10 mg/mLChrysanthemum flower extract 10 mg/mL 16.0 ± 8.116.0 ± 8.1 국화꽃 추출물 100 mg/mLChrysanthemum flower extract 100 mg/mL 78.4 ± 5.8 *78.4 ± 5.8 * 테트라사이클린 5 ㎍/mLTetracycline 5 μg/mL 95.3 ± 2.195.3 ± 2.1

<실시예 2> 국화꽃 추출물을 함유하는 스티커의 항균 효과<Example 2> Antibacterial effect of sticker containing chrysanthemum flower extract

제조된 국화꽃 추출물을 함유하는 수용성 점착제를 사용한 스티커에서도 여전히 항균 효과가 나타나는지 확인하기 위하여, 솔로박테리움 무레이(Solobacterium moorei)에 대한 디스크 항균 활성 시험을 수행하였다. In order to confirm whether the sticker using the water-soluble adhesive containing the prepared chrysanthemum flower extract still exhibits an antibacterial effect, a disk antibacterial activity test was performed against Solobacterium moorei.

고체상의 EG 배지에서 실시예 1과 같이 배양된 솔로박테리움 무레이 균주를 포함하는 배양균액이 골고루 섞이도록 한 다음, 가로 및 세로 길이 각 0.6 cm 크기로 정사각형 형태로 잘라둔 스티커를 올려두었다. 37℃ 배양기에서 1-3일간 배양한 후 스티커 주변으로 형성된 clear zone의 형성 여부로 항균 효과를 확인할 수 있었다. In the solid EG medium, the culture solution containing the Solobacterium muray strain cultured as in Example 1 was evenly mixed, and then a sticker cut into a square shape with a horizontal and vertical length of 0.6 cm was placed on it. After culturing for 1-3 days in a 37℃ incubator, the antibacterial effect was confirmed by the formation of a clear zone around the sticker.
